Electric Fireplace Heater

A fireplace that is electric is a great way to add warmth and class to a space. The models utilize ceramic heating plates to warm air, which is then recirculated throughout the space.

In contrast to forced-air systems, these units are cool to the touch and don't release allergens and dust into your home. These units also have features such as overheat protection, CSA Group certification and cooling systems that are cool to the touch.

Power

Electric fireplace heaters, as their name suggests, make use of electricity to generate flames and heat. They plug into an outlet and are easy to use. Electric fireplaces are very mobile, and can be moved around the room.

These units can produce up to 5100 BTUs in an hour. This is enough to alleviate the chill of a small space or office. Some of the more advanced models are powered by 240 volts by a dedicated line. They have a more powerful heater that can produce more than 5000 BTUs in an hour. This heater can warm up a medium-sized room. However, you will need to set it on a lower flame and raise the thermostat.

On average an electric fireplace will cost 8 to 9 cents an hour to run the flames. It can cost up to $100 annually to run both the flames and heater. This is considerably cheaper than a wood or gas fireplace that could cost between 30 and 160 cents per hour with a heater on at its highest setting.

Electric fireplaces are not only efficient in terms of cost and efficient, but they also don't produce harmful fumes or soot as a wood fireplaces or gas fire. This can be a relief to people suffering from asthma or other breathing problems. They also eliminate the requirement for chimneys and ducting to be installed and save the initial and ongoing maintenance costs.

Many electric fires offer the option of operating them with or without heat, which makes them suitable for use year-round. This can be beneficial for parties or as a supplemental source of warmth during the event is taking place outside. You can also use the flames on their own to create a warmer atmosphere in your office or home during warmer weather. You can also put up an electric fireplace in an individual built wall or incorporated into furniture pieces, such as a mantel. This option will let the fireplace blend into your decor better and make it more attractive as opposed to a simple outlet.

Heat output

The primary advantage of an electric fireplace heater is its capability to heat a space using little energy. This lets them be used all year long without the need for regular maintenance like sweeping, cleaning or vacuuming and cost considerably less than traditional fireplaces, even when they are operating all day. The cost of fuel and venting is not included in the cost therefore they are an affordable option for homeowners.

The amount of heat produced by an electric fireplace is contingent on the type of heating system employed and the voltage that is applied to it. MagikFlame for instance will often mention the BTU capacity of their electric fireplaces in their product description or in the details to make sure that customers know how much heat it will generate.

As a general rule, a standard 5,000 Btu electric fireplace can warm an average-sized room of approximately 400 square feet in size. However larger homes and rooms with higher ceilings may require a larger-powered unit that generates more heat to efficiently warm the room.

electric firesuite fireplaces typically use two different methods to generate heat: convection and radiant heating. The former works by blowing hot air into the room through top vents, which then heats up the people and objects in the path of the air. The second uses infrared heat to heat the surfaces of furniture and people, which radiates warmth into the surrounding area.

The most common way that an electric fireplace can create flame effects is by making use of LED mirrors and lights to create a realistic effect. The more advanced units typically use water vapor systems that produces realistic smoke effects that appears so real that guests are likely to do a double-take when they first notice it.

No matter what kind of heat an electric fireplace generates the majority of models offer various features that allow you to customize your experience with it. These include adjustable heating settings, the ability to turn on a timer, remote control capabilities and much more. You can make your electric fireplace more user-friendly and more enjoyable by choosing the features that meet your requirements.

Safety

Electric fireplace heaters aren't immune to risks. However, these are far less than with wood or gas-burning fireplaces. Electric fireplaces don't emit carbon monoxide or sparks, and they are generally safe to use around children. They also tend to be able to heat at a lower temperature and are generally more efficient than traditional fireplaces, which means they require less space. This makes them a great choice for smaller rooms, especially those with children or pets.

Electric fireplaces are a great option to get the look of a real fire without the dangers. They don't actually have flames but a special screen emits artificial flames. This results in a simple fireplace that can be put on any wall. Many models come with a glass that is protected and stays cool to the touch and can keep burns away from contact with the fireplace.

Electric fireplaces are no different. Their safety is contingent on how they are maintained and used. To ensure that it is not knocked down, make sure that the fireplace is mounted correctly to the wall. Additionally, make sure the fireplace is not in direct contact with any combustible materials and does not block the vents through which hot air escapes.

When the fireplace is not in use, the fireplace should not be plugged. If you plan to make any mechanical or electrical changes to your heater, it is recommended to consult a residential electrician. This will lower the risk of an accident.

It is also a good idea to examine the cord frequently for signs of wear. If they appear damaged or worn, these must be replaced. The fireplace should not be installed in damp areas like laundry rooms, bathrooms, gardens, or yards.
